Inputs and compatibility

Your close checklist, named owners, agreed exports and supporting documents. We check your files and tools before confirming compatibility. Direct system connections depend on access and technical checks.

Outputs and cadence

A missing-input list, outstanding tasks and a draft review summary linked to the agreed records. The intended cadence is monthly, with refresh points agreed around your close timetable.

Review and boundaries

Your finance team reviews the summary and resolves exceptions. Posting journals, making accounting judgements, choosing tax treatments and signing off the accounts are outside this proposed scope.
